In a large 18qt. stock pot on medium-high heat, add the oil, beef, salt, pepper, and ground ginger. Cook beef until browned, stirring occasionally.
Meanwhile, clean, dice and chop all vegetables. Open canned vegetables and drain all except the tomatoes.
When beef is browned, add the flour; mix well. Add all remaining ingredients, except the Kitchen Bouquet. Stir well, scraping the bottom of the pan to get all the beef flavors into the stew. Cover and simmer for 30 minutes or until the potatoes are tender, stirring occasionally and adding the Kitchen Bouquet the last 10 minutes of cooking time. Serve with crackers or cornbread.
Pressure cooking method: (Recipe may need to be cut down to fit in cooker.)
Press the Meat/Chicken button and follow the recipe through to when you have to cover the stew. Clear the timer. Make sure the vent is closed. Press the Soup/Stew button for a time of 12 minutes. When stew is done, release pressure and add the Kitchen bouquet. Stir and let the stew rest for 10 minutes.
The darker you brown the beef, the richer the broth in the stew.
